Output 03e5ac937c61b974124b3e5653dc05870b40309031b70556d1bf60e82ed23b1a:51

value
719118840
script pubkey
OP_0 OP_PUSHBYTES_20 57eecabea93e0f6b5684b9c487e1f2b1831334fb
address
bc1q2lhv404f8c8kk45yh8zg0c0jkxp3xd8mqcf689
transaction
03e5ac937c61b974124b3e5653dc05870b40309031b70556d1bf60e82ed23b1a
spent
true